Course structure

• Overview of Foodborne Pathogens
• Microbial Growth and Survival in Food
• Detection and Identification Techniques
• Food Safety Regulations and Standards
• Risk Assessment and Management in Food Industry
• Control Measures for Foodborne Pathogens
• Emerging Foodborne Pathogens
• Food Processing Technologies for Pathogen Control
• Epidemiology of Foodborne Diseases
• Case Studies in Food Safety and Pathogen Outbreaks

According to recent statistics, foodborne illnesses affect millions of people worldwide each year, making it a significant concern for the food industry. In the UK alone, there has been a rise in reported cases of foodborne illnesses, with 79,991 cases reported in 2020 (Source: UK Food Standards Agency).

With the increasing prevalence of foodborne pathogens, there is a growing demand for professionals with specialized knowledge in this area.
